Syed Mujtaba Rizvi, 28, is a budding entrepreneur and an artist. He runs his own culture case ‘Good Fellas’ near Lal Chowk. He founded Kashmir Art Quest, an international contemporary art foundation, 8 years ago. Mujtaba also runs Gallery One, a contemporary art gallery in Srinagar. He curated the online art exhibition ‘To Art is to Resist’, depicting the turmoil post Burhan Wani’s encounter, in September 2016.
In his letter to India, Syed hopes for peace to return in Kashmir. He wishes that India and Kashmir move work towards sharing a peaceful co-existence.
